技术领域Technical Field
本实用新型涉及输送装置的技术领域,特别是一种斜面滚筒输送定位装置。The utility model relates to the technical field of conveying devices, in particular to an inclined roller conveying positioning device.
背景技术Background Art
目前的斜滚筒输送装置可用于物流仓储、化工、医疗、机械制造自动化等领域,能够满足客户现场设备生产的需求并配合码垛机器人进行定位抓取,然而物体在靠向一侧的输送过程中会与侧边进行摩擦,会导致箱体的划痕,且影响输送的稳定性。因此,本申请提出一种斜面滚筒输送定位装置,便于减少箱体受到的摩擦,使输送更加顺畅,避免对箱体的划伤。The current inclined roller conveyor can be used in the fields of logistics warehousing, chemical industry, medical treatment, mechanical manufacturing automation, etc. It can meet the needs of customers' on-site equipment production and cooperate with palletizing robots for positioning and grasping. However, during the conveying process to one side, the object will rub against the side, which will cause scratches on the box and affect the stability of the conveying. Therefore, this application proposes an inclined roller conveyor positioning device to reduce the friction on the box, make the conveying smoother, and avoid scratches on the box.
实用新型内容Utility Model Content
本实用新型的目的在于克服现有技术的缺点,提供一种斜面滚筒输送定位装置。The utility model aims to overcome the shortcomings of the prior art and provide a conveying and positioning device for an inclined roller.
本实用新型的目的通过以下技术方案来实现:一种斜面滚筒输送定位装置,包括输送架,所述输送架上安装有排列设置的倾斜滚筒,所述输送架的底部设有驱动电机,所述驱动电机驱动倾斜滚筒的转动,所述倾斜滚筒的一侧设有定位钣金,所述定位钣金的内侧安装有导向滚轮。The purpose of the utility model is achieved through the following technical solutions: a sloped roller conveying positioning device, comprising a conveying frame, on which arranged inclined rollers are installed, a driving motor is provided at the bottom of the conveying frame, and the driving motor drives the rotation of the inclined rollers, a positioning sheet metal is provided on one side of the inclined roller, and a guide roller is installed on the inner side of the positioning sheet metal.
更进一步的技术方案是,所述倾斜滚筒的一端设有链轮,所述驱动电机与链轮传动连接。A further technical solution is that a sprocket is provided at one end of the inclined drum, and the drive motor is drivingly connected to the sprocket.
更进一步的技术方案是,所述输送架的后端设有后管,所述倾斜滚筒的前端设有惰轮滚筒。A further technical solution is that a rear tube is provided at the rear end of the conveying frame, and an idler roller is provided at the front end of the inclined roller.
更进一步的技术方案是,所述输送架的底部设有支腿,所述支腿的底部设有支脚,所述驱动电机的外侧设有电机护罩。A further technical solution is that a supporting leg is provided at the bottom of the conveying frame, a supporting foot is provided at the bottom of the supporting leg, and a motor shield is provided on the outer side of the driving motor.
本实用新型具有以下优点:The utility model has the following advantages:
(1)本实用新型通过驱动电机带动倾斜滚筒进行斜面输送,使物体靠向一侧进行输送,通过设置定位钣金及导向滚轮,有效减少物体与侧边的摩擦力,使输送更加顺畅,且避免了对物体的划伤,便于进行物体的定位输送。(1) The utility model drives the inclined roller to perform inclined conveying through a driving motor, so that the object is conveyed toward one side. By setting a positioning sheet metal and a guide roller, the friction between the object and the side is effectively reduced, making the conveying smoother and avoiding scratches on the object, thereby facilitating the positioning and conveying of the object.
(2)本实用新型设置链轮便于驱动电机带动滚筒转动,设置后管便于物体输送到后管定位点,设置惰轮滚筒避免物体的滑落,设置支腿及支脚保持支撑的稳定性,设置电机护罩对电机进行保护,避免电机运行造成的伤害。(2) The utility model is provided with a sprocket to facilitate the driving motor to drive the roller to rotate, a rear tube is provided to facilitate the transportation of objects to the rear tube positioning point, an idler roller is provided to prevent objects from slipping, supporting legs and supporting feet are provided to maintain the stability of the support, and a motor shield is provided to protect the motor to avoid damage caused by the operation of the motor.

如图1所示,一种斜面滚筒输送定位装置,用于对于物体进行定位输送,包括输送架1,所述输送架1上安装有排列设置的倾斜滚筒3,所述输送架1的底部设有驱动电机2,所述驱动电机2驱动倾斜滚筒3的转动,物体在倾斜滚筒3上进行输送时会靠向一侧进行传送,所述倾斜滚筒3的一侧设有定位钣金5,所述定位钣金5的内侧安装有导向滚轮6,使物体沿定位钣金5及导向滚轮6进行定位输送,减少与侧边之间的摩擦,输送更加顺畅。As shown in Figure 1, an inclined roller conveying and positioning device is used for positioning and conveying objects, including a conveying frame 1, on which inclined rollers 3 are installed in an arranged manner. A driving motor 2 is provided at the bottom of the conveying frame 1, and the driving motor 2 drives the rotation of the inclined rollers 3. When the object is conveyed on the inclined rollers 3, it will be conveyed to one side. A positioning sheet metal 5 is provided on one side of the inclined roller 3, and a guide roller 6 is installed on the inner side of the positioning sheet metal 5, so that the object is positioned and conveyed along the positioning sheet metal 5 and the guide roller 6, reducing the friction between the side and making the conveying smoother.
本实施例中,所述倾斜滚筒3的一端设有链轮4,所述驱动电机2与链轮4传动连接,便于驱动倾斜滚筒3的转动的一致性。In this embodiment, a sprocket 4 is provided at one end of the inclined drum 3 , and the driving motor 2 is drivingly connected to the sprocket 4 , so as to facilitate the consistent rotation of the driving inclined drum 3 .
本实施例中,所述输送架1的后端设有后管7,对于输送到后管7位置的物体进行定位阻停,便于进行后续工序,所述倾斜滚筒3的前端设有惰轮滚筒8,采用无动力滚筒,可避免物体从倾斜滚筒3滑落。In this embodiment, a rear tube 7 is provided at the rear end of the conveying frame 1 to position and stop the objects conveyed to the position of the rear tube 7, so as to facilitate subsequent processes. An idler roller 8 is provided at the front end of the inclined roller 3, and a non-powered roller is used to prevent objects from sliding off the inclined roller 3.
本实施例中,所述输送架1的底部设有支腿9,优选为设置在输送架1的底部四角,所述支腿9的底部设有支脚,进一步保证稳定性及可调节性,所述驱动电机2的外侧设有电机护罩10,便于进行安全防护。In this embodiment, a support leg 9 is provided at the bottom of the conveying frame 1, preferably at the four corners of the bottom of the conveying frame 1, and a support foot is provided at the bottom of the support leg 9 to further ensure stability and adjustability. A motor shield 10 is provided on the outside of the driving motor 2 to facilitate safety protection.
本实用新型的实施原理如下:本实用新型提出一种斜面滚筒输送定位装置,通过驱动电机2通过链轮4带动倾斜滚筒3进行斜面输送,使物体沿定位钣金5及导向滚轮6进行定位输送至后管7位置,有效减少物体输送过程中与侧边的摩擦,避免了对物体的划伤,使物体的输送更加顺畅。The implementation principle of the utility model is as follows: the utility model proposes an inclined roller conveying and positioning device, which drives the inclined roller 3 to perform inclined conveying through the driving motor 2 through the sprocket 4, so that the object is positioned and conveyed to the rear tube 7 along the positioning sheet metal 5 and the guide roller 6, effectively reducing the friction with the side during the conveying process of the object, avoiding scratches on the object, and making the conveying of the object smoother.
